We do not take requests for repeat medication over the telephone. You must bring the request to the Practice or you can fill in our repeat prescription form online via the link at the top of this page.
Always ensure you order your medication so that the prescription is ready to collect before you run out of your medication.
This practice is set up for the electronic prescription service.
This means that for most patients we can send your prescription to your chosen chemist directly saving you having to come down to the surgery.
To get your prescription sent to your chosen pharmacy you will have to ask reception to sign up.

If you supply a stamped addressed envelope we can forward your prescription to you, but you should do this at least a week before you need the prescription. Alternatively, most chemists now offer a collection service and will collect the prescription from the Practice for you.
